The Genesis and Growth of Multi-Payline Slots

Initially, slots operated with *single-payline* setups—usually a horizontal line across the middle of the reels. This simplicity focused on straightforward gameplay but limited winning combinations. As technology advanced, developers introduced configurations with multiple paylines. The 10 payline slot, in particular, emerged as a balanced choice—offering increased winning opportunities without overwhelming players or complicating the game mechanics.

Today, multi-payline slots are prevalent in both land-based and online casinos worldwide, with the 10 payline variety standing out due to its optimal blend of complexity and accessibility.

Design and Mechanics of the 10 Payline Slot

In a typical 10 payline slot, players are presented with a 3×5 reel grid—comprising three rows and five columns. The paylines may zigzag, straight, or V-shaped, each providing unique paths to winning combinations.
